#! /usr/bin/env python """Test script for the dumbdbm module Original by Roger E. Masse """ import os import test_support import unittest import dumbdbm import tempfile _fname = tempfile.mktemp() def _delete_files(): for ext in [".dir", ".dat", ".bak"]: try: os.unlink(_fname + ext) except OSError: pass class DumbDBMTestCase(unittest.TestCase): _dict = {'0': '', 'a': 'Python:', 'b': 'Programming', 'c': 'the', 'd': 'way', 'f': 'Guido', 'g': 'intended' } def __init__(self, *args): unittest.TestCase.__init__(self, *args) def test_dumbdbm_creation(self): f = dumbdbm.open(_fname, 'c') self.assertEqual(f.keys(), []) for key in self._dict: f[key] = self._dict[key] self.read_helper(f) f.close() def test_dumbdbm_modification(self): self.init_db() f = dumbdbm.open(_fname, 'w') self._dict['g'] = f['g'] = "indented" self.read_helper(f) f.close() def test_dumbdbm_read(self): self.init_db() f = dumbdbm.open(_fname, 'r') self.read_helper(f) f.close() def test_dumbdbm_keys(self): self.init_db() f = dumbdbm.open(_fname) keys = self.keys_helper(f) f.close() def test_write_write_read(self): # test for bug #482460 f = dumbdbm.open(_fname) f['1'] = 'hello' f['1'] = 'hello2' f.close() f = dumbdbm.open(_fname) self.assertEqual(f['1'], 'hello2') f.close() def read_helper(self, f): keys = self.keys_helper(f) for key in self._dict: self.assertEqual(self._dict[key], f[key]) def init_db(self): f = dumbdbm.open(_fname, 'w') for k in self._dict: f[k] = self._dict[k] f.close() def keys_helper(self, f): keys = f.keys() keys.sort() dkeys = self._dict.keys() dkeys.sort() self.assertEqual(keys, dkeys) return keys def tearDown(self): _delete_files() def setUp(self): _delete_files() def test_main(): try: test_support.run_unittest(DumbDBMTestCase) finally: _delete_files() if __name__ == "__main__": test_main()
